Job Description

Lead Infrastructure Engineer

Location: Jersey City, NJ, United States

Job Family: Infrastructure Engineering

About the Role

As a Lead Infrastructure Engineer at JP Morgan Chase, you will play a pivotal role in engineering robust, scalable infrastructure solutions that power our world-class financial services. Based in our state-of-the-art facility in Jersey City, NJ, you will be an integral part of an agile team, driving innovation across multiple technical domains including cloud computing, networking, and automation. In this leadership position, you will architect solutions that ensure the reliability and security of critical systems supporting global banking operations, from high-frequency trading platforms to customer-facing digital services. Your work will directly contribute to maintaining JP Morgan's reputation as a leader in the financial industry, where precision, compliance, and performance are paramount. Key to success in this role is your ability to collaborate seamlessly with cross-functional teams, including developers, security experts, and business stakeholders, to deliver infrastructure that aligns with agile development cycles. You will lead the design and implementation of hybrid cloud environments, leveraging tools like AWS and Kubernetes to handle the immense data volumes and transaction loads inherent in financial services. Emphasizing security and regulatory adherence—such as SOX and GDPR—you will mitigate risks while optimizing for cost-efficiency and scalability. This position offers the opportunity to mentor emerging talent and influence strategic infrastructure decisions that shape JP Morgan's technological future. JP Morgan Chase values engineers who thrive in dynamic, high-stakes environments and are passionate about advancing financial technology. Joining our team means access to cutting-edge resources, continuous learning opportunities, and the chance to impact millions of customers worldwide. If you are a proactive problem-solver with a deep understanding of infrastructure in regulated industries, this role will allow you to lead transformative projects that drive business growth and innovation at one of the world's largest financial institutions.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design and deploy critical infrastructure solutions across cloud, on-premises, and hybrid environments to support JP Morgan's global financial operations
  • Collaborate with agile teams to integrate infrastructure engineering with software development, ensuring seamless delivery of banking applications
  • Implement security best practices and compliance measures to protect sensitive financial data and adhere to industry regulations
  • Monitor and optimize infrastructure performance, scalability, and reliability for high-volume transaction processing
  • Lead troubleshooting and resolution of complex infrastructure issues impacting trading platforms and customer services
  • Develop automation scripts and tools to streamline infrastructure provisioning and maintenance in a fast-paced financial setting
  • Mentor junior engineers and contribute to knowledge sharing within JP Morgan's engineering community
  • Evaluate emerging technologies and recommend innovations to enhance infrastructure resilience for financial services
  • Conduct risk assessments and disaster recovery planning for critical banking systems

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field
  • Minimum of 7 years of experience in infrastructure engineering, with a focus on financial services environments
  • Proven track record in designing and implementing scalable infrastructure solutions in agile teams
  • Strong understanding of cloud platforms such as AWS, Azure, or GCP, with emphasis on secure financial data handling
  • Experience with automation tools and CI/CD pipelines in high-stakes banking applications
  • Knowledge of regulatory compliance standards like SOX, GDPR, and PCI-DSS in the financial sector

Preferred Qualifications

  • Master's degree in a relevant technical discipline
  • Experience working at a major financial institution like JP Morgan Chase
  • Certifications such as AWS Certified Solutions Architect or Cisco CCIE
  • Background in leading cross-functional teams on infrastructure projects for global banking operations

Required Skills

  • Proficiency in infrastructure as code (IaC) tools like Terraform and Ansible
  • Expertise in containerization and orchestration with Docker and Kubernetes
  • Strong knowledge of networking protocols, load balancing, and firewalls in secure financial networks
  • Experience with monitoring tools such as Prometheus, Grafana, or Splunk for infrastructure health
  • Scripting and programming skills in Python, Bash, or PowerShell
  • Understanding of DevOps practices and agile methodologies in banking projects
  • Familiarity with cloud security services and identity management in AWS or Azure
  • Analytical problem-solving for high-pressure financial system outages
  • Excellent communication skills for collaborating with stakeholders across global teams
  • Leadership abilities to guide infrastructure initiatives in a regulated environment
  • Knowledge of database infrastructure like SQL Server or Oracle for financial data
  • Experience with CI/CD tools such as Jenkins or GitLab CI
  • Risk management and compliance awareness in financial services
  • Adaptability to evolving technologies in the fintech landscape
